How to Add a Contract Code in Sage 300 Inventory Control

Steps:

  1. Open Inventory Control > I/C Setup > Contract Codes.
  2. In the Contract Code field, type the new contract code using up to six characters, and then type a description in the adjacent field.
  3. In the table, add a line for each period in the contract code, including the following information for each period:
    • Period. To add a period, press the Insert key while the pointer is in the table. The next period number is displayed on the new line. (You can add up to five periods.)
    • Lifetime. If the period is for a lifetime contract, double-click this field to change it to Yes.
    • Contract Days. Enter the number of contract days in this period.
      • Note: This field is not available if you set the Lifetime field to Yes.
    • Effective Days. Type the number of days after the sold date that the contract period becomes effective.
      • Example:
        • If Effective Days = 0 (zero), the start date of the contract period is the sold date.
        • If Effective Days = 5, the start date of the contract period is 5 days after the sold date.
    • Description. Enter a description of the contract period, using up to 60 characters.
      • Tip: To delete a period, highlight (select) the line, and then press the Delete key.
  4. When you have finished entering information for the contract code, click Save.
